A couple appearing on the latest episode of Antiques Roadshow have hinted that they have their Clarice Cliff collection.

The duo decided to take the charging plate, pitcher, mug and saucer to Dyffryn Gardens in Wales for expert Will Farmer to take a closer look at their colorful collection.

The man and woman explained that the items were a mix of their inheritance and their own collection, and that the most they spent on a single piece was £60.

Referring to the 18-inch charging plate, main explained: “I think it cost £35 from an antique shop in Cardiff.”

Then, Will decided to give his verdict on the individual items and began: “The jars here, you’re talking there between £500 and £700 each.”

The pair looked stunned but listened as Will said the sugar strainer alone could add ‘£500 or £600’.

However, it seems Will had the best savings until finally when he said of the charging plate: “You really ran out of money that day because your £35 investment was between £3000 and £4000. “







Expert Will Farmer told the couple their £35 charging pad could be worth up to £4000

The man and woman literally gasped when she asked Will: “May I sit down?”

Will later added: “Certainly what’s on the table here in front of us, you’re looking here alone somewhere between £10,000 and £15,000.”

Panting again, the woman joked: “Don’t tell the kids! as Will replied: “You might have to tell them not to watch! But no, it’s a great collection so thank you very much.”
